Approximately 100 Million Americans are obese, and I am one of them. Now that I'm married with two young children, I'm starting to take my health more seriously. But while I've been converting steaks and chicken wings into love-handles and a gut, close to a Billion People Worldwide have been going hungry... What if we could do something about both problems?
I've started this blog to chronicle my own weight-loss and efforts to raise money and awareness to battle global hunger. If weight is an issue for you, I hope you'll join me; and if it's not, I hope you'll support me or someone like me as we work to lose weight so others can gain it.

Official Two (and a half) Month Update

I just came from my Doctor's office and here's where things stand after Two Months (and 10 days):

My Current Weight: 322 pounds
Change this Week: 0 pounds
Total Change: lost 47 pounds

My Current Pledges: $82.75 per pound
Amount Raised: $3889.25 or over 15,000 meals!

So, some good news and some bad news. The bad news is that I didn't lose any weight this week. The good news is that, inspired by the success I've been having, my beautiful wife has decided that its time to lose the baby weight. We've been working on using the same plan- which is basically just eating healthier stuff and kind of watching how much of it we eat. So, its more practical as a long-term change and it'll be great to be doing it together; unfortunately, I didn't lose any weight in our first week of doing it together. Part of that was splurging a bit on Easter (and occasionally since, thanks to the giant basket of candy in the kitchen), but I do need to make some kind of adjustment. I'm going to try to accomplish that by increasing my exercise (from "barely any" to "some"), but time is still my most scarce resource so we'll see how it goes.

Hopefully next week I'll be over the 50 pound mark (which will be over $4000)! Oh, and I think we may have picked up one or two more people, maybe.
